what is accounting standard?..

Answer / ganesh

Accounting Standards are written policy documents issued by
experts accounting body or by govt. or by any other body
covering the aspects of recognition,measurement,
presentation & disclosure of accounting transaction in
financial statement.
aim at improving the quality of financial
reporting by promoting comparability, consistency &
Transparency.
